Epilepsy affects 1 out of every 100 people, and more Americans are diagnosed with epilepsy each day than multiple sclerosis, cerebral palsy, muscular dystrophy, and Parkinson’s disease combined. While many people with epilepsy will respond to medical treatment, about 1 in 3 continue to have frequent or disabling seizures even after taking multiple medications. Many cases of epilepsy involve seizures that arise from a part of the brain that does not provide any useful function but only produces electrical discharges that spread to the rest of the brain, so it is sometimes possible to cure the disease using surgery.

Advanced Technology

At Upstate, patients have access to comprehensive epilepsy treatment, including next-generation imaging, minimally invasive lesioning options including radiofrequency and laser ablation, and advanced monitoring techniques to identify the precise location of seizure onset for surgical treatment. When surgery isn’t an option, all neuromodulation platforms are available, including vagal nerve stimulation, responsive neuromodulation, and deep brain stimulation. Patients are treated by a multidisciplinary team that includes providers with world class training and experience, including specialists in epilepsy neurology, neurosurgery, neuropsychology, neuropathology, neuroradiology, and clinical trials to identify breakthrough treatments.
